Midtjylland’s Djabi Seriously Injured in Stabbing
Incident in Herning Leaves Midfielder in Stable Condition
A 19-year-old Guinea-Bissau national, Alamara Djabi, sustained severe injuries after being stabbed in Herning, Denmark, during the early hours of Sunday morning. The attack occurred in the central Danish town where Midtjylland are based, according to local police.
“He was in critical condition and required emergency surgery. Following further treatment, his health has stabilized thanks to the hospital staff’s efforts,” Midtjylland stated in an official release.
Djabi, who joined the club from Benfica’s academy in 2023, had previously spent last season on loan at Portuguese second-division side CD Mafra. He made seven appearances during that spell and contributed once this season in Europa League qualifying.
The Danish Superliga champions, who secured their fourth title in 2024, currently sit second in the league table, trailing AGF by two points.
